Do lightweight wheels really make a difference?
“Reducing unsprung mass is like giving a car wings while losing weight.” This vivid saying aptly describes the impact of unsprung mass on a vehicle’s performance. Lowering unsprung mass can effectively enhance a car’s handling and responsiveness, which is especially important in chassis tuning. One proven way to achieve this is by upgrading to lightweight wheels. But are lightweight wheels truly all benefit and no drawback, as some people claim? To find out the truth, I personally bought a set of lightweight flow-formed wheels to experience it for myself.
Let me start with the basic situation after the upgrade. The new wheels kept the original 18-inch x 8J specification, but the weight of a single wheel dropped dramatically from 12.6 kg to 8.5 kg, a reduction of 32%. All four wheels together reduced the total weight by 16.4 kg, and if you include the forged lug nuts, the weight savings are even greater. To ensure a fair comparison, I chose to continue using the original Bridgestone Turanza tires, keeping tire performance consistent.
After switching to lightweight wheels, I clearly felt the following benefits: First, the car’s power delivery became noticeably more responsive, with quicker throttle response. At low speeds, even a light press on the accelerator gave a strong sense of burst and acceleration. Secondly, handling performance improved significantly. The car was faster and more stable through corners, and overall controllability was greatly enhanced. In addition, fuel consumption also dropped. After the change, fuel consumption stayed below 4.9 liters per hundred kilometers, a clear improvement over before. Finally, the unique design of the new wheels gave my 8th-generation Camry a distinctive, stylish look.

However, lightweight wheels are not without drawbacks. The most obvious issue is increased road noise. After the upgrade, the chassis became less effective at isolating road noise, so I often had to turn up the music to mask it when driving. The ride also became bumpier—every small joint in the road could be clearly felt. This is both because the lighter wheels reduce the inertia of the suspension and due to adjustments made to the coilover suspension. In summary, upgrading to lightweight wheels is not a one-size-fits-all solution. While they do improve vehicle performance, they also bring some compromises in comfort and noise. Therefore, when deciding whether to make this kind of modification, we need to weigh the pros and cons and make a reasonable choice based on our own needs and preferences.
